Ken Woods, tenor singer, was born on March 30, 1960.
Kens father was in the Air Force so spent the first 10 years growing up moving from
state to state. Ken accepted Jesus Christ at the DownRiver Baptist Church in Wyandotte,
Michigan at the age of 8. Ken comes from a family which loves music. Most of his family
either plays an instrument or sings and has spent a lot of weekends enjoying and
participating in music. Ken began singing in the church choir at the age of 12 and the
next year started singing with a youth ensemble.
Gospel music wasn't a part of Ken's life until seeing Calvary Road in concert. Interest
in this type of music was born and Ken has really embraced it completely. Ken graduated
from Walker High School in Jasper Alabama, spent three years active duty in the Army, then
pursued a degree in Electrical Engineering.
Ken moved to Huntsville in 1990 and is currently living there and working as an
Internet Developer. Ken has three children, 21 year old Nicholas, 17 year old Jordan,
and 12 year old Elise. Ken enjoys reading, writing, anything outdoors and singing
every chance he gets.
